Wonga chased obligations making use of phony lawyers, says FCA

The mail confronted legal motions, although attorneys are bogus. Oftentimes Wonga extra charge of these letters to people accounts.

Town watchdog, the economical behavior power (FCA), believed 45,000 users might possibly be remunerated.

Wonga possess apologised and said the strategy concluded virtually four years ago.

This town regulator enjoys advised the BBC it offers sent a data to the police force.

The organization would be the UK s largest paycheck loan provider, generating about four million personal loans to a single million associates in 2012, newest results display.

Serious misconduct

A study unearthed that Wonga directed mail to subscribers from phony lawyers labeled as Chainey, D Amato Shannon and Barker and Lowe law Recoveries .

The plan was to create clients in arrears believe that their outstanding debts was indeed passed to an attorney, with lawful actions confronted when the debts was not paid.

The organization ended up being making use of this procedure to increase collections by piling the stress on users, the regulator claimed.

Wonga s misconduct is really serious given that it encountered the aftereffect of exacerbating a previously difficult situation buyers in arrears, stated Clive Adamson, movie director of watch during the FCA.

The FCA is expecting firms to pay for particular awareness to good remedy for those individuals who have trouble in meeting their unique debt repayments.

The case taken place between Oct 2008 and December 2010, and required Wonga because companies within their collection.

Most mistakes

The study was launched by your FCA s forerunner, workplace of Fair Trading (OFT). Wonga said it ended the strategy voluntarily next granted details into the OFT.

On top of that, in April this year, Wonga discovered that it received miscalculated some visitors amounts.

This led to 200,000 group overpaying the business. Wonga stated that most overpaid by not as much as ?5, and a larger multitude underpaid.

Those who overpaid could be called by Wonga, along with underpaid obligations would be terminated.

Mr Weller said the firm will be taught from all of these issues and is enhancing their internal regulates.

The challenges for Wonga arrive shortly after the ceo Niall Wass stop smoking after half a year during the career of leader. Mr Wass joined Wonga in January 2013 as chief functioning policeman – after the fake attorney tactics concluded – and became leader in November.

Early this week, chairman and president Errol Damelin likewise announced he had been likely to leave.
